Obituary for A. B. Doreen Wasylyk (Banks)

Doreen passed away peacefully on Saturday, June 24th, 2023 at the age of ninety-two and was predeceased by her husband Peter Wasylyk, in 2016.

Doreen was the fifth child and oldest daughter to George Sr. and Nellie Banks, and a devoted sister to her four brothers and one sister; all whom are predeceased.

She was an exceptionally talented woman who showcased herself in her roles as daughter, sister, wife, mother, friend and active community member.

Doreen married Peter on January 5th,1955 and had four children; Judy, Robert, Donald and Gwendolen. The family resided on a farm slightly north of Somme, SK.

Expert seamstress; skillful knitter; adept crocheter; outstanding flower and vegetable gardener; fantastic baker, canner and cook are accomplished titles which sit at the top of Doreen's long list of brilliant talents. She had life-long passions for curling, dancing, bingo, and supporting her community.

Throughout the years while she oversaw a multi-faceted farming household and raising her family Doreen was a dedicated, well-known and loved member in the Souchez Ladies Club; The Order of the Royal Purple (Weekes, SK); the Somme Curling Club; and a devoted volunteer at the Weekes Skating and Curling Rink.

Spending her semi-retirement years in Tisdale, SK with Peter, Doreen was an active member of the Anglican Ladies Club and the Tisdale Seniors Club. She created hardanger embroidery, played cards and dominos and continued her life-long love of curling.

Sending all their love to Mum are daughters Judy and Gwen; sons Bob (Cathy) and Don; Grandma Doreen's six grandchildren Kerry (John), Nicole, Colin, Daniel (Akeyla), Rylin (Hannah), Morgan (Ty) and, five great-grandchildren Kayden, Hunter, Summer, Veda and Kitt.
